Who Was William Shakespeare?
William Shakespeare was principally English poet, playwright, and actor decay the Renaissance era. He was par important member of the King’s Private soldiers theatrical company from roughly 1594 advancing. Known throughout the world, Shakespeare’s works—at least 37 plays, 154 sonnets, take up 2 narrative poems—capture the range wear out human emotion and conflict and be born with been celebrated for more than Cardinal years. Details about his personal authentic are limited, though some believe recognized was born and died on description same day, April 23, 52 apart.

Early Life
The personal life a range of William Shakespeare is somewhat of natty mystery. There are two primary variety that provide historians with an summary of his life. One is circlet work, and the other is legal documentation such as church and cortege records. However, these provide only momentary sketches of specific events in fulfil life and yield little insight do the man himself.
When Was Shakespeare Born?
No birth records exist, but an a mixture of church record indicates that William Playwright was baptized at Holy Trinity Communion in Stratford-upon-Avon on April 26, 1564. From this, it is believed smartness was born on or near Apr 23, 1564, and this is prestige date scholars acknowledge as Shakespeare’s observance. Located about 100 miles northwest friendly London, Stratford-upon-Avon was a bustling retail town along the River Avon talented bisected by a country road fabric Shakespeare’s time.
Parents and Siblings
Shakespeare was goodness third child of John Shakespeare, swell glove-maker and leather merchant, and Agreed Arden, a local heiress to terra firma. John held official positions as alderman and bailiff, an office resembling on the rocks mayor. However, records indicate John’s happenstance declined sometime in the late 1570s. Eventually, he recovered somewhat and was granted a coat of arms hurt 1596, which made him and enthrone sons official gentleman.
John and Line had eight children together, though pair of them did not live ex- childhood. Their first two children—daughters Joan and Margaret—died in infancy, so William was the oldest surviving offspring. Perform had three younger brothers and couple younger sisters: Gilbert, Joan, Anne, Richard, and Edmund. Anne died at swindle 7, and Joan was the inimitable sibling to outlive William.
Childhood and Education
Scant records exist of Shakespeare’s childhood take precedence virtually none regarding his education. Scholars have surmised that he most doable attended the King’s New School, tabled Stratford, which taught reading, writing, near the classics, including Latin. He deceitful until he was 14 or 15 and did not continue to order of the day. The uncertainty regarding his education has led some people question the initiation of his work.
Wife and Children
A outline of Anne Hathaway, the wife only remaining William Shakespeare
Shakespeare married Anne Hathaway contend November 28, 1582, in Worcester, execute Canterbury Province. Hathaway was from Shottery, a small village a mile westernmost of Stratford. Shakespeare was 18, alight Anne was 26 and, as tap turns out, pregnant.

Their first child, a daughter they first name Susanna, was born on May 26, 1583. Two years later, on Feb 2, 1585, twins Hamnet and Heroine were born. Hamnet died of dark causes at age 11.
Shakespeare’s Lost Years
There are seven years of Shakespeare’s being where no records exist: after rank birth of his twins in 1585 until 1592. Scholars call this age Shakespeare’s lost years, and there review wide speculation about what he was doing during this period.
One uncertainly is that he might have be as tall as into hiding for poaching game flight local landlord Sir Thomas Lucy. In relation to possibility is that he might control been working as an assistant master in Lancashire. Some scholars believe of course was in London, working as spiffy tidy up horse attendant at some of London’s finer theaters before breaking on representation scene.
By 1592, there is glimmer Shakespeare earned a living as play down actor and a playwright in Author and possibly had several plays encounter. The September 20, 1592, edition be expeditious for the Stationers’ Register, a guild album, includes an article by London dramaturge Robert Greene that takes a loss of consciousness jabs at Shakespeare:
“...There is key upstart Crow, beautified with our plumes, that with his Tiger’s heart absorbed in a Player’s hide, supposes take action is as well able to bosh out a blank verse as honourableness best of you: and being stop up absolute Johannes factotum, is in authority own conceit the only Shake-scene nickname a country.”
Scholars differ on the clarification of this criticism, but most racket that it was Greene’s way admonishment saying Shakespeare was reaching above diadem rank, trying to match better accustomed and educated playwrights like Christopher Poet, Thomas Nashe, or Greene himself.
Poems current Sonnets
Early in his career, Shakespeare was able to attract the attention cranium patronage of Henry Wriothesley, the Duke of Southampton, to whom he complete his first and second published poems: Venus and Adonis (1593) and The Rape of Lucrece (1594). In detail, these long narrative poems—1,194 and 1,855 lines, respectively—were Shakespeare’s first published workshop canon. Wriothesley’s financial support was a utilitarian source of income at a hold your horses when the theaters were shuttered franchise to a plague outbreak.
Shakespeare’s most burly poetry are his 154 sonnets, which were first published as a quota in 1609 and likely written restructuring early as the 1590s. Scholars at large categorize the sonnets in groups home-made on two unknown subjects that Dramatist addresses: the Fair Youth sonnets (the first 126) and the Dark Islamist sonnets (the last 28). The identities of the aristocratic young man tolerate vexing woman continue to be well-ordered source of speculation.
The King’s Men: Woman as an Actor and Playwright
In 1594, Shakespeare joined Lord Chamberlain’s Men, righteousness London acting company that he stilted with for the duration of tiara career. Later called the King’s Other ranks, it was considered the most vital troupe of its time and was very popular by all accounts. Untainted sources describe Shakespeare as a establishment member of the company, but any the case, he became central take in its success. Initially, he was breath actor and eventually devoted more obscure more time to writing.
Records show think about it Shakespeare, who was also a business shareholder, had works published and oversubscribed as popular literature. Although The Taming of the Shrew is believed unearthing be the first play that Poet wrote, his first published plays were Titus Andronicus and Henry VI Substance 2. They were printed in 1594 in quarto, an eight-page pamphlet-like softcover. By the end of 1597, Dramatist had likely written 16 of fillet 37 plays and amassed some wealth.
At this time, civil records show Playwright purchased one of the largest habitation in Stratford, called New Place, on the side of his family. It was a four-day ride by horse from Stratford shut London, so it’s believed that Poet spent most of his time farm animals the city writing and acting current came home once a year away the 40-day Lenten period, when integrity theaters were closed. However, Shakespeare professional and professor Sir Stanley Wells posits that the playwright might have done in or up more time at home in Stratford than previously believed, only commuting show London when he needed to provision work.
Although the theater culture in 16th century England was not greatly pet by people of high rank, stumpy of the nobility were good clients of the performing arts and flock of the actors. Two notable exceptions were Queen Elizabeth I, who was a fan of Lord Chamberlain’s Joe six-pack by the late 1590s after extreme watching a performance in 1594, avoid her successor King James I. Shadowing his crowning in 1603, the firm changed its name to the King’s Men.

Globe Theater
By 1599, Shakespeare keep from several fellow actors built their senseless theater on the south bank intelligent the Thames River, which they christened the Globe Theater. Julius Caesar critique thought to be the first struggle at the new open-air theater. Admission the playhouse proved to be on the rocks financial boon for Shakespeare and probity other investors.
In 1613, the Globe cornered fire during a performance of Henry VIII and burned to the prepare. The company quickly rebuilt it, tolerate it reopened the next year. Huddle together 1642, Puritans outlawed all theaters, plus the Globe, which was demolished shine unsteadily years later. Centuries passed until Denizen actor Sam Wanamaker began working academic resurrect the theater once more. Righteousness third Globe Theater opened in 1997, and today, more than 1.25 trillion people visit it every year.

Later Years and Death
Around probity turn of the 17th century, Playwright became a more extensive property innkeeper freeholder in Stratford. When his father, Ablutions, died in 1601, he inherited honesty family home. Then, in 1602, without fear purchased about 107 acres for 320 pounds.
In 1605, Shakespeare purchased leases endlessly real estate near Stratford for 440 pounds, which doubled in value weather earned him 60 pounds a assemblage. This made him an entrepreneur chimp well as an artist, and scholars believe these investments gave him sustained time to write his plays.
A couple years prior, around 1603, Playwright is believed to have stopped picky in the King’s Men productions, a substitute alternatively focusing on his playwriting work. Recognized likely spent the last three ripen of his life in Stratford.
When Frank Shakespeare Die?
Tradition holds that Shakespeare convulsion on his 52nd birthday, April 23, 1616, but some scholars believe that is a myth. Church records present he was interred at Holy Trine Church on April 25, 1616. Magnanimity exact cause of Shakespeare’s death in your right mind unknown, though many people believe explicit died following a brief illness.

First Folio
An original copy of Shakespeare’s Be foremost Folio from 1623
Although some of Shakespeare’s works were printed in his lifespan, not all were. It is since of the First Folio that surprise know about 18 of Shakespeare’s plays, including Macbeth, Twelfth Night, and Julius Caesar. John Heminge and Henry Condell, two of Shakespeare’s friends and individual actors in the King’s Men, coined the 36-play collection, which celebrates professor 400th anniversary this year. It was published with the title Mr. William Shakespeare’s Comedies, Histories and Tragedies grind 1623, seven years after Shakespeare died.
In addition to its literary importance, nobleness First Folio contains an original sketch of Shakespeare on the title attack. Engraved by Martin Droeshout, it’s advised one of the two authentic portraits of the writer. The other decay a memorial bust at Holy 3 Church in Stratford.
Today, there are 235 surviving copies of the First Sheet that date back to 1623, on the other hand experts estimate roughly 750 First Folios were printed. Three subsequent editions decompose Shakespeare’s Folio, with text updates tell additional plays, were published between 1632 and 1685.
Did Shakespeare Write His International Plays?
About 150 years after his attain, questions arose about the authorship have available Shakespeare’s plays. Scholars and literary critics began to float names like Christopher Marlowe, Edward de Vere, and Francis Bacon—men of more known backgrounds, legendary accreditation, or inspiration—as the true authors of the plays.
Much of that stemmed from the sketchy details interrupt Shakespeare’s life and the dearth addendum contemporary primary sources. Official records running off the Holy Trinity Church and description Stratford government record the existence show signs Shakespeare, but none of these vow to him being an actor overpower playwright.
Skeptics also questioned how anyone take in such modest education could write grow smaller the intellectual perceptiveness and poetic motivation that is displayed in Shakespeare’s output. Over the centuries, several groups control emerged that question the authorship discount Shakespeare’s plays.

The most serious instruction intense skepticism began in the 19th century when adoration for Shakespeare was at its highest. The detractors deemed that the only hard evidence adjoining Shakespeare from Stratford-upon-Avon described a person from modest beginnings who married juvenile and became successful in real wealth.
Members of the Shakespeare Oxford Homeland, founded in 1957, put forth rationalization that English aristocrat and poet Prince de Vere, the 17th Earl wheedle Oxford, was the true author admire the poems and plays of “William Shakespeare.” The Oxfordians cite de Vere’s extensive knowledge of aristocratic society, climax education, and the structural similarities in the middle of his poetry and that found seep in the works attributed to Shakespeare. They contend that Shakespeare had neither rendering education nor the literary training chance on write such eloquent prose and produce such rich characters.
However, the vast collect of Shakespearean scholars contend that Playwright wrote all his own plays. They point out that other playwrights defer to the time also had sketchy histories and came from modest backgrounds.
They contend that King’s New School remit Stratford had a curriculum of Model and the classics could have assuming a good foundation for literary writers. Supporters of Shakespeare’s authorship argue roam the lack of evidence about Shakespeare’s life doesn’t mean his life didn’t exist. They point to evidence make certain displays his name on the dub pages of published poems and plays.
Examples exist of authors and critics of the time acknowledging Shakespeare laugh the author of plays such gorilla The Two Gentlemen of Verona, The Comedy of Errors, and King John.
Royal records from 1601 show saunter Shakespeare was recognized as a associate of the King’s Men theater bevy and a Groom of the Foreboding by the court of King Apostle I, where the company performed vii of Shakespeare’s plays.
There is too strong circumstantial evidence of personal jobber by contemporaries who interacted with Shakspere as an actor and a playwright.
